Random Video: 1960s Batman Does 'The Dark Knight'
Campy meets gritty in Gotham... Why so serious, bat-buddy?
When I posted a link to a recent interview with Adam West on the current Batman film franchise, I had no idea that it would generate such a polarized discussion of the campy 1960s series that made West a household name among comics fans.
In the interest of meeting both sides somewhere in the middle, I hereby submit the following video -- featuring a mash-up of the trailer for the upcoming Dark Knight film with clips from the '60s-era Batman television series.
Can't we all just get along?
